London Transport Way of Stealing from passengers

If you don't touch on one side of London Underground station TFL charges you £7.50.

Then you go to staff and want to tell them...But you can not..You need to call Oyster line...

After a long waiting to solve the issue, you are given two choises: 1) Spend another hour to create an online account for refund to be sent. 2) Choose a station from London underground to touch oyster in 8 days for a refund.

People don't have time to run after few pounds each time London transport takes money out of their oyster card, Many times people don't even notice. When they want to give the money back to your oyster they want you to create an online account after being on the phone for almost an hour. If you still have time and energy after talking to them for so long, you go ahead and create online account. If you don't have time and energy money goes to London Transport. (imagine how many of us leave it for less hussle). If you opt out of online account because you don't have time, they will refund what they owe you on your oyster which you need to touch from the station you prefer in 8 days. If you forget or don't use the station you have told them, money stays with London transport. Very clever way to steal from people without giving genuine solutions to the problem..
